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click
Dim objConn As New MySqlConnection
Dim objCmd As New MySqlCommand
Dim dtAdapter As New MySqlDataAdapter
Dim ds As New DataSet
Dim dt As DataTable
Dim strConnString, strSQL As String
strConnString = "Server=localhost;User Id=root; Password=pockyz; Database=test; Pooling=false"
strSQL = "SELECT * FROM members WHERE Username = '" & Me.txt_user.Text & "' AND Password = '" & MD5(Me.txt_pass.Text) & "' "
objConn.ConnectionString = strConnString
With objCmd
.Connection = objConn
.CommandText = strSQL
.CommandType = CommandType.Text
End With
dtAdapter.SelectCommand = objCmd
dtAdapter.Fill(ds)
dt = ds.Tables(0)
If dt.Rows.Count > 0 Then
mainstandard.Show()
Me.Hide()
Else
MsgBox("Username or Password Incorrect")
End If
dtAdapter = Nothing
objConn.Close()
objConn = Nothing
End Sub
แล้วผมอยากจะให้มันตรวจสอบว่า ถ้า coulum ชื่อ expire ใน table ชื่อ members มากกว่า 0 ให้ เรียก form mainvip แต่ถ้า = 0 ให้เรียก form mainstandard ต้องเขียนยังไงคับ
If dt.Rows.Count > 0 Then
IF dt.Rows(0)("expire").ToString = "0" Then
mainstandard.Show()
Me.Hide()
Else
mainstandard.Show()
Me.Hide()
End IF
Else
MsgBox("Username or Password Incorrect")
End If